Consultation with Staff
There are times set aside in the year when parents are invited to school to discuss their child’s progress with members of staff, although you are welcome in school at any time. Each child will receive two written progress reports every year.
Parent Helpers
Parent helpers are most welcome in Locharbriggs and make a positive contribution to the normal routine of the school and enable a great deal of enrichment of the school curriculum. The Education Department has drawn up a set of guidelines for schools to follow in relation to all volunteers in school. While not wishing to discourage helpers, volunteers are being asked to fill in a confidential registration form which asks that the helper agrees to the terms and conditions of the Code of Good Practice and complete a Disclosure Scotland form.I am sure that you all appreciate that these procedures do not imply that each volunteer is under suspicion, but that to ensure the safety and welfare of children we must apply the procedures to all of those in contact with them. The registration form is confidential and will be seen only by the Head Teacher and Director of Education.
How Parents can help:
· Take an active interest in your child’s school work · Provide a quiet area where homework can be done · Encourage the wearing of school uniform · Ask about your child’s work at school · Encourage your child to develop the ‘reading habit’ · Encourage punctuality and good manners · Share with the school the responsibility for your child’s behaviour and the correction of unacceptable behaviour · Do not hesitate to come to the school to talk over problems · Take an active interest in school affairs – e.g. Parents’ Evenings and P T A functions
Emergency Closure of the School
Normally parents will be given notification of any changes to school hours. However, this is not always possible if the school has to close in an emergency, e.g. when the electrical supply is disrupted: the water supply fails; or because of severe weather conditions. In the event of an emergency closure, parents/carers will be notified by Groupcall through text message or telephone call, children will be kept in school until collected.
